In common law international locations with divided legal professions, barristers traditionally belong on the bar council (or an Inn of Courtroom) and solicitors belong towards the regulation Culture.

A strict moral code of perform governs an Italian avvocato along with the performance in their obligations. Firstly, Italian Lawyers must base their perform on regard for integrity, dignity and decorum. Failure to comply with this ethical code of conduct causes disciplinary proceedings.

In some jurisdictions, the terminology of "barrister" and "solicitor" should still be applied to legal professionals who offer in the precise kinds of get the job done barristers and solicitors generally do.

Oral arguments becoming built before the The big apple Court docket of Appeals Arguing a shopper's situation right before a judge or jury in a very court of law is the normal province of the barrister,[23] and of advocates in certain civil law jurisdictions.[24] On the other hand, the boundary among barristers and solicitors has advanced. In England these days, solicitor advocates can argue in any respect levels of more info courtroom, and barristers ought to compete straight with solicitors in more info lots of demo courts.[25][requires update] In countries like the United States, that have fused authorized professions, you'll find trial legal professionals who focus on striving circumstances in court, but demo legal professionals do not have a legal monopoly like barristers in a few jurisdictions.
